Crestron ABAR-1 Adagio™ Balanced Audio Receiver Adagio™ Balanced Audio Receiver: ABAR-1 Introduction Features and Functions • Converts Category 5 (CAT5) balanced audio to RCA unbalanced audio • Small compact size • Powered by included power supply The Adagio™ Balanced Audio Receiver (ABAR-1) is an active balanced-to-unbalanced audio converter designed to enable the connection of any Crestron Home® Category 5 (CAT5) balanced audio source to a conventional unbalanced stereo line-level input.

Adagio™ Balanced Audio Receiver Crestron ABAR-1 Connectors, Controls & Indicators # CONNECTORS, CONTROLS & INDICATORS 1 AUDIO IN 1 8 2 PWR 12 VDC, 0.5A 3 PWR LED 4 OUTPUT (L & R) DESCRIPTION (1) 8-pin RJ-45 female, shielded; CAT5 balanced audio input port; Maximum Input Level: 4 Vrms; Input Impedance: 20k ohms; Connects to “CH” CAT5 audio output (or bidirectional) port* (1) 2.
Crestron ABAR-1 PIN Adagio™ Balanced Audio Receiver WIRE COLORS (568B) AUDIO I/O 1 WHITE/ORANGE + Audio Left In 2 ORANGE - Audio Left In 3 WHITE/GREEN + Audio Right In 4 BLUE N/A 5 WHITE/BLUE N/A 6 GREEN - Audio Right In 7 WHITE/BROWN N/A 8 BROWN N/A Operations Guide – DOC.

Crestron ABAR-1 Adagio™ Balanced Audio Receiver Setup CAT5 Wiring CAT5 wiring is a twisted pair cable designed for Ethernet networks. These networks operate at speeds of up to 100 Megabits per second (Mbps) using the 100BaseT standard. Crestron takes advantage of this specification for a variety of audio and video applications. Crestron recommends using CresCAT-IM (or D) wire for transmitting audio signals from the audio source to the ABAR-1.
